Inheritance Tax Changes
It was a good day for married couples and civil partners on the 9th October 2007. Many of them found that the burden of Inheritance Tax which had been looming over them through the increase in house prices over the years had been lifted.
As from 9th October, if one partner does not "use up" their allowences for Inheritance Tax because they want to give it to the surviving partner, then the allowence is transferable to the survivor, who then has two allowences to set against the Inheritance Tax.
Since 6th April 2008 each Allowence is worth £312,000, so this means effectively that if a married couple's assets or assets of civil partners do not exceed £624,000 in value then they should escape paying Inheritance Tax altogether.
In addition to this, if any assets are of a business nature, such as business shares or interest or shares in a private company, or if the assets are of an agricultural nature such as farms, fields, or woodland, then these kind of assets may get relief from Inheritance Tax too. Some may get 100% Relief and some 50%.
Also, if a spouse has already died, but they left everything to their husband or wife then the surviving spouse should also get two allowences. If they left part of thier estate only to the spouse then the surviving spouse should still get a proportion of the allowence on top of their own.
The change has come as a welcome benifit to a great number of families.
